C# Enum(Enumeration) із прикладом
Перерахування C#
Перерахування використовується в будь-якій мові програмування для визначення постійного набору значень. Наприклад, дні тижня можна визначити як перелік і використати будь-де в програмі. У C# перерахування визначається за допомогою ключового слова 'enum'.
Давайте розглянемо приклад того, як ми можемо використовувати ключове слово 'enum'.
У нашому прикладі ми визначимо перелік днів, який буде використовуватися для зберігання днів тижня. Для кожного прикладу ми будемо змінювати лише основну функцію в нашому файлі Program.cs.
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
namespace DemoApplication
{
class Program
{
enum Days{Sun,Mon,tue,Wed,thu,Fri,Sat};
static void Main(string[] args)
{
Console.Write(Days.Sun);
Console.ReadKey();
}
}
}
Пояснення коду: -
- "перелік" тип даних вказується для оголошення переліку. Ім'я перерахування - дні. Як значення переліку вказуються всі дні тижня.
- Нарешті, функція console.write використовується для відображення одного зі значень переліку.
Якщо наведений вище код введено належним чином і програма виконана успішно, буде показано наступний вихід.
вихід:
З результату ви можете побачити, що значення «Sun» перерахування відображається на консолі.


